Amber
30-12-25 Amber is a sweet older lady who originally came to us from a breeder in 2019 and was adopted into a loving home. Sadly, she has been returned due to her previous owner’s declining health. Amber is clearly missing her home, and we hope to find her a new loving family as soon as possible so she can continue enjoying the comforts and companionship she deserves in her golden years.
Her previous owner felt they could no longer meet Amber’s needs for attention, adventure, and care, and she would thrive in a home where she can enjoy plenty of walks and, of course, lots of fuss and affection.
Since returning to us, Amber has been an absolute angel. She is a loving, gentle soul, and it’s clear she has been deeply loved. We know she will flourish in a new home where she can spend the rest of her life happily.
When Amber first came to us she was shy and nervous, and almost shut down. Since her time in the home, she has blossomed into a loving companion. She is now a confident dog who can be homed as an only, and walks well on a lead and travels nicely in the car. We are told she is an extremely sociable lady who loves meeting new friends out and about and has lived with two other dogs in her previous home and can live with a kind resident dog who doesn't mind sharing their space dependent on a successful meet and greet. She is great with new people, especially if they offer her a treat and is just a well rounded princess.
Amber has had a lump removed from the right stifle in her previous home, she has healed well but may need to continue to be checked as she ages. She has been seen by our vets who have noted age related cataracts and nuclear sclerosis of the eyes.
Having lived in a home before, Amber likely knows the basics like house training, though she may need some reminders in a new environment. This wonderful lady is ready to enjoy her golden years and will make a devoted and loving companion in her new home.
